The couple Tom Brady, 45, and Gisele Bündchen, 42, would have hired lawyers to start the divorce proceedings. The two have been facing a marital crisis since the beginning of September and have been living separately for more than a month.
“I don’t think there will be any going back now. Both have lawyers and are analyzing what a split will entail, who gets what and what the finances will be,” said a source close to the couple, in conversation with the US website Page Six.
According to the text, because they are so involved in their children’s lives, they would share joint custody in any separation. Bündchen shares Vivan, 9, and Benjamin, 12, with Brady, who is also the father of John “Jack” Edward, 15, from his relationship with Bridget Moynahan.
The couple will likely file for divorce in Florida, in the United States, where they live. The estimated property equity of the two together is around US$ 26 million, which is equivalent to approximately R$ 134 million at the current price.
According to the website Celebrity Net Worth, the couple has a net worth of more than US$ 650 million, equivalent to R$ 3.4 billion. The fortune of each is as follows: Tom Brady accumulates US$ 250 million (R$ 1.3 billion) and Gisele, according to the website, US$ 400 million (R$ 2.1 billion).
